Based on the type of key you have and how easy it is to replace it, changing the keys to your car could be costly. Keys that were made in the past that look almost exactly like keys for houses are less difficult to replace, however modern cars have transponder fobs that require a skilled locksmith to replace.

It is important to weigh the expense of having extra keys versus the hassle of losing the keys before deciding if it's worth it to buy a second set in advance. Place them in a location where you can easily find them. Keep in mind that even the most frustrating of losses can be repaired!

Damage to Your Original Keys

Over time, car keys will wear out. This doesn't mean they've broken but they could be damaged to the point where they're not functioning as well. This is particularly the case with older vehicles or those that see frequent use. In a lot of cases, the damage isn't evident until it's too late.

A good method to avoid this is to have a spare key on you. If you lose your original key you can use the spare one to gain access to your vehicle. Be careful with your keys, and avoid opening bottles or putting them in your pocket. This could cause damage.

A spare car key could also save you money if you require a replacement key. If you lose a conventional car key, you'll typically purchase a new one from your local locksmith for less than what it costs to replace it at the dealership. This is because traditional car keys don't come with advanced features like transponders.

You may be able to have your key replaced for free if you're an active member of an auto club or have a warranty for your vehicle. The best way to determine How much are spare car keys to get this done is to visit your dealer or call the customer service department at the manufacturer.

The exact procedure to follow will differ based on the type of key you have and the age of the key and if it comes with a fob. To replace your key, you will be required to bring along your car registration, driver's licence and any other evidence of ownership. This is to make sure that whoever requests an exchange key is the actual owner of the car. This is a security measure to stop fraud and theft. If you have a smart key, however, the process will be more complicated and may require that you visit an authorized dealer or bring your vehicle to be repaired or towing before a new key is programmed.
